The Daily Illini has managed to glean two articles and an editorial within the past week and a half about GEO's refusal to take part in a GSAC sponsored debate against a now-defunct anti-union group named SATURN. I'm not going to take the time right now to link directly to the online articles, but you can search them out yourself at dailyillini.com.
GEO refused to participate because it's a misleading format: the choice isn't about GEO v. SATURN; it's about GEO or no union representation whatsoever, and no contract. Of course, it's a difficult situation, because GEO wants voters to make an educated decision; that's why we're out talking to grads. But a misleading forum would do a greater disservice than no forum at all.
